Missyb | 493 comments Alyssa Day's The Warriors of Poseidon is a good series. The first 7 are out and the 8th is due out next spring. It has a main group of characters and they are in each book, but the main focus is about a different couple in each book, but a main storyline is continued throughout.
Keri Arthur's Riley Jenson series is good. A little rough sexually in sections but if you handle Anita Blake without a problem then you'll be okay. This series has a little scientific experiment aspects to it. It has plenty of different creatures, vampires & wolfs are the main characters. It has 9 books total and is completed.
Michele Rowen's Immortality Bites series has 5 books & is completed. It has vampires and a few demons. Reminds me a little of Chicagoland's Merit & Ethan's relationship but with a different outcome.
Thea Harrison's Elder Races has 3 books, and 1 short story out and anothe full book is due in March. It has a dragon, griffins, gargoyle, harpy, fae, vampires.
Erin McCarthy's Vegas vampire series has 4 books and is complete.
L A Banks Crimson Moon series has 6 books and is complete. Wolfs, vampires, fae, fairies,demons, etc. Has some government military scientific aspects to it.
Molly Harper's Jane Jameson series has 4 books with the 5th due out in February. It's about vampires and is funny.
Nancy Haddock's Oldest City Vampire has 3 books so far. She's a vampire, also has a dolphin shifter. Vampires, shifters, fae.
Lynda Hilburn's Kismet Knight series has 2 out and the 3rd is due next year. The main character is a shrink for humans & vampires & wanna be vampires, and ends up the girlfriend of the main vampire in the area.
